Handover: Inkwell markdown rendering pipeline

For the sync: I'm passing the renderer to Priya's team after this sprint. The sanitizer now runs before the extension pass, which fixed the nested-table escaping bug, but it means any new plugin must declare its allowed tags explicitly. Preview and publish paths share one worker pool, so watch queue depth during doc imports. The renderer boots with the following configuration values:

deployment values, kawip-kafog:
belath:
  pin: 3709
  tenant: ulaox
  seal: seal_25075386
  metrics_host: metrics.belath.halixhq.test
  standby_team: gormir
  escalation: wenys-fenwyn
  nonce: 26e5f7

Subject: FieldPulse gateway cut-over complete

Hi Marit,

The cut-over of the FieldPulse telemetry gateway finished at 03:40 with no rollback triggers. All Hargrove-line tractors are now reporting through the new ingest cluster in the Velden region, and the legacy endpoint is in read-only drain mode until Friday. Packet loss stayed under 0.2% throughout the window. One retry storm from the combine fleet was absorbed by the new buffer tier. The active configuration values for the gateway are as follows.

settings of tagug-fajof:
[zorwyn]
host = zorwyn.nelvrosys.corp
user = zorwyn_svc
database = zorwyn_prod

## Broker upgrade tuning

Before upgrading Quillbus nodes, drain consumers and confirm replication lag is near zero. Upgrade one node per zone, wait for rebalance, then proceed. If lag climbs past the alert threshold, pause and page the on-call. Do not change partition counts mid-upgrade. Rollback is safe only before the metadata migration step. The thresholds and timeouts used by the upgrade script are below.

constants for yaduf-fahag:
BUDGETS = {
    "kelix": 528,
    "briwyn": 734,
}

## Escalation — Graphlace Dependency Visualizer

If Graphlace renders nodes from a manifest source outside the approved registry allowlist, treat it as a potential supply-chain signal, not a rendering bug. First, capture the manifest hash and the resolver log, then disable the affected workspace via the admin toggle. Do not delete the cached graph; reviewers need it for diffing. For anything involving tampered manifests or unexpected resolver endpoints, escalate directly to the platform security duty officer at the address below.

pager mailbox: zorius.novath.briath@kelvistack.local